Phonegap PushPlugin重置徽章后打开应用程序

从后台input应用程序后,如何防止PushPlugin将徽章计数重置为0?

我刚刚遇到了这个问题。

出于某种原因,这是有意的行为。 这是因为在com.phonegap.plugins.PushPlugin中,当应用再次激活时徽章被清除为0。

我结束了编辑插件:

在文件“ AppDelegate + notification.m ”中的方法:

"- (void)applicationDidBecomeActive:(UIApplication *)application {" 

换行〜90:

 //zero badge application.applicationIconBadgeNumber = 0; 

至:

 //zero badge //application.applicationIconBadgeNumber = 0; 

(我刚刚结束了评论)。